OREANDA-NEWS. May 25, 2011. Consolidated turnover and earnings from the core businesses rose by 26.4% and 15.4% respectively to HKD 26,671 million and HKD 826 million, reported the press-centre of China Resources.

Underlying consolidated profit attributable to the Company's shareholders from the core businesses would have increased by 34.4% after excluding the after-tax profit of asset revaluation and major disposals.

Retail division recorded solid growth with turnover and earnings climbing by 27.7% and 16.2% respectively. Excluding an after-tax revaluation surplus, the division’s underlying net profit would have increased by 33.7% benefiting from strong same store sales growth of 12.7%.

Beer division attained a 20.1% increase in turnover and a 5.3% increase in earnings thanks to improvements in both beer sales volume and average selling prices.

Food division reported year-on-year increases of 24.1% and 1.7% in turnover and earnings respectively. Excluding the after-tax revaluation surplus and after-tax profits from the reduction of certain equity interests in strategic investments in the corresponding period of last year, the division recorded an increase of 26.7% in underlying net profit backed by strong brand recognition.

Beverage division achieved significant growth of 49.2% and 42.9% in turnover and earnings respectively on robust sales volume growth.
